The 2022 Lynch-Bages is being spoken of as one of the finest the estate has ever produced. Jeb Dunnuck awarded it 99, James Suckling 98, Decanter 97, Vinous 97, Wine Spectator 96, Wine Advocate 94+. The blend of 66% Cabernet Sauvignon, 28% Merlot, and 3% each of Cabernet Franc and Petit Verdot was aged 18 months in 75% new oak under winemaker Nicolas Labenne, and the wine shows a power and depth that sets it apart from recent vintages. Inky and opaque in color, the nose is packed with crème de cassis, blueberry pie, black truffle, and crushed rock. Full-bodied, massively concentrated, and yet beautifully balanced on the palate, with velvety tannins and a mineral finish that lingers for close to a minute. About The Producer

Château Lynch-Bages, a Fifth Growth in Pauillac classified in 1855, has built a reputation that far exceeds its ranking. Acquired by the Cazes family in 1939, the estate became one of Bordeaux’s most beloved names thanks to consistent quality, powerful Cabernet-driven blends, and international acclaim. Today, Lynch-Bages is undergoing a new chapter with modern facilities while maintaining its classic, age-worthy Pauillac style.
